Juice Robinson reportedly recently suffered an injury, according to Fightful Select.
Sean Ross Sapp reported that his sources stated that Robinson suffered an injury during the November 30th episode of AEW Collision, which was taped on November 27th in Chicago, Illinois.
Robinson had competed in a Continental Classic 2024 Gold League tournament match against Ospreay at the show.
Robinson might have potentially suffered the injury following a botched hurricanrana spot involving Robinson collapsing after catching Ospreay and Ospreay landing hard on his leg.

No other details were given regarding the nature nor severity of the injury beyond Sapp reporting that Robinson was seen on crutches at WrestleCade’s convention event this weekend in Winston-Salam, North Carolina.
